  4. So if they're in for Bernstein the next two years.....what I'd like to see:

     

    Fancy Free/On the Town--On the town was based on the Fancy Free ballet about Sailors who come to NYC on leave.   Could be a great show with no narration and a fun story to tell. Plus the music is totally kick ###.  Quite a bit of it has been played before but only a few times and most quite a few years ago.  

     

    Chichister Psalms-- Actually quite a bit of it is very similar to Mass and I prefer Chichister over it.  I was really hoping that was going to be the repertoire this year.   If they use it, there are going to be complaints its too similar to this year.  

    Jeremiah/Age of Anxiety--- Lots of good stuff in these two symphonies and plenty that hasn't been played before.

     

    Will be interesting to see what happens.  I haven't given up on them.
